  • Zenjob
    Head of Product & Engineering Operations
    PERSONALWESEN
    Juli 2022 - Februar 2023 (7 Monate)
    Berlin, Germany
    Part of the Product and Engineering Leadership team, I addressed inefficiencies and created the best possible conditions for collaborative, coherent, and innovative work.

    ● Devised communication strategy for P&E department, increasing internal newsletter views by 300%
    ● Co-created & managed new OKR process in collaboration with Chief of Staff
    ● Introduced company-wide bug reporting & opportunity submission processes
    ● Led cross-departmental initiatives including commercial & care teams

  • AVIV Group
    Senior Product Manager in Product Operations
    IMMOBILIEN
    Dezember 2020 - Juni 2022 (1 Jahr und 6 Monate)
    Berlin, Germany
    Supporting over 50 Product teams in 5 countries across Europe, I worked to mutualise how Products were built across our group.

    ● Built & maintained internal interactive user journey exploration tool, allowing anyone to access relevant research and find contact persons at a glance
    ● Co-launched & improved company-wide product review with 50 presenting product teams, including template creation & maintenance, 1:1 coaching, and event communication & moderation
    ● Co-launched & improved company-wide new initiative intake process allowing anyone to pitch a product opportunity, including template creation & maintenance, 1:1 coaching, and event communication & moderation
    ● Handled all product-related internal communications, including announcements from the Group CPO office
    ● Investigated, launched, and maintained Enterprise Miro account for multi-brand group, including set-up and security in collaboration with the IT department
